I was always attracted to the American old left because when I was in my teens they were in their 80's. They were activists in the 1910's. The fought for unions, against Jim Crow, women's rights, for what they call social justice. They were the IWW and American socialists in their youth. They most of them went to prison for the stands they took. They were my heroes because they believed America could be better. I knew many personally. Later I found out about the 1930's and the progressive popular front including American Communists. Again, the story was the same and I knew many personally. As a young man it seemed they gave back more than they took. They were my role models from my teen years on. I want to carry on their traditions, I believe they still have a lot to offer.
